Bluetooth Cellphones -- Now With Ads!
Radio and billboard uber-company Clear Channel announced a new deal with Bluetooth content distribution provider Qwikker to make their static ads at malls, bus stops, and airports more interactive by texting you promotions.

eBay Mulls Skype Options
2008 may be a make-or-break year for eBay-owned Skype. Possible plans include offering digital content and starting an eBay social network built around the IM/VoIP app.

Marco! Google!
Google's Mobile Maps application for cell phones now includes “My Location” technology that triangulates your position using your carrier’s cell phone towers.
